| @@ -0,0 +1,321 @@ | ||
| import { afterEach, beforeEach, describe, expect, it, vi } from "vitest"; | ||
| import { AccountManager } from "../lib/accounts.js"; | ||
| import type { AccountStorageV3 } from "../lib/storage.js"; | ||
|
|
||
| const { queuedRefreshMock, saveAccountsMock, withAccountStorageTransactionMock } = | ||
| vi.hoisted(() => ({ | ||
| queuedRefreshMock: vi.fn(), | ||
| saveAccountsMock: vi.fn(), | ||
| withAccountStorageTransactionMock: vi.fn(), | ||
| })); | ||
|
|
||
| vi.mock("../lib/refresh-queue.js", async (importOriginal) => { | ||
| const actual = await importOriginal<typeof import("../lib/refresh-queue.js")>(); | ||
| return { ...actual, queuedRefresh: queuedRefreshMock }; | ||
| }); | ||
|
|
||
| vi.mock("../lib/storage.js", async (importOriginal) => { | ||
| const actual = await importOriginal<typeof import("../lib/storage.js")>(); | ||
| return { | ||
| ...actual, | ||
| saveAccounts: saveAccountsMock, | ||
| withAccountStorageTransaction: withAccountStorageTransactionMock, | ||
| }; | ||
| }); | ||
|
|
||
| vi.mock("../lib/codex-cli/writer.js", () => ({ | ||
| setCodexCliActiveSelection: vi.fn().mockResolvedValue(true), | ||
| })); | ||
|
|
||
| const { | ||
| applyMonotonicAuthCooldown, | ||
| DEFAULT_AUTH_FAILURE_COOLDOWN_MS, | ||
| ensureFreshAccessToken, | ||
| } = await import("../lib/runtime/rotation-token-refresh.js"); | ||
|
|
||
| const NOW = Date.now(); | ||
| const FAMILY = "gpt-5-codex" as const; | ||
| const SKEW_MS = 30_000; | ||
| const INVALIDATION_COOLDOWN_MS = 300_000; | ||
|
|
||
| function storageWith(expiresAt: number): AccountStorageV3 { | ||
| return { | ||
| version: 3, | ||
| activeIndex: 0, | ||
| activeIndexByFamily: { [FAMILY]: 0 }, | ||
| accounts: [ | ||
| { | ||
| email: "account-1@example.com", | ||
| accountId: "acc_1", | ||
| refreshToken: "refresh-1", | ||
| accessToken: "access-1", | ||
| expiresAt, | ||
| addedAt: NOW - 60_000, | ||
| lastUsed: NOW - 60_000, | ||
| enabled: true, | ||
| }, | ||
| ], | ||
| }; | ||
| } | ||
|
|
||
| const FRESH_EXPIRES = NOW + 3_600_000; | ||
| // Inside the refresh skew window: the proxy must refresh before using it. | ||
| const STALE_EXPIRES = NOW + 10_000; | ||
|
|
||
| const openManagers: AccountManager[] = []; | ||
|
|
||
| function managerWith(expiresAt: number): AccountManager { | ||
| const accountManager = new AccountManager(undefined, storageWith(expiresAt)); | ||
| openManagers.push(accountManager); | ||
| return accountManager; | ||
| } | ||
|
|
||
| function refreshParams(accountManager: AccountManager) { | ||
| const account = accountManager.getAccountByIndex(0); | ||
| if (!account) throw new Error("fixture account missing"); | ||
| return { | ||
| accountManager, | ||
| account, | ||
| family: FAMILY, | ||
| model: null, | ||
| now: NOW, | ||
| tokenRefreshSkewMs: SKEW_MS, | ||
| tokenInvalidationCooldownMs: INVALIDATION_COOLDOWN_MS, | ||
| }; | ||
| } | ||
|
|
||
| beforeEach(() => { | ||
| vi.clearAllMocks(); | ||
| AccountManager.resetVolatileRuntimeState(); | ||
| saveAccountsMock.mockResolvedValue(undefined); | ||
| withAccountStorageTransactionMock.mockImplementation(async (handler) => | ||
| handler(null, async () => undefined), | ||
| ); | ||
| }); | ||
|
|
||
| afterEach(async () => { | ||
| for (const accountManager of openManagers.splice(0, openManagers.length)) { | ||
| await accountManager.flushPendingSave(); | ||
| } | ||
| }); | ||
|
|
||
| describe("ensureFreshAccessToken", () => { | ||
| it("uses a fresh token as-is without touching the refresh queue", async () => { | ||
| const accountManager = managerWith(FRESH_EXPIRES); | ||
|
|
||
| const result = await ensureFreshAccessToken(refreshParams(accountManager)); | ||
|
|
||
| expect(result).toMatchObject({ ok: true, accessToken: "access-1" }); | ||
| expect(queuedRefreshMock).not.toHaveBeenCalled(); | ||
| }); | ||
|
|
||
| it("refreshes a stale token and commits the rotated credentials", async () => { | ||
| const accountManager = managerWith(STALE_EXPIRES); | ||
| queuedRefreshMock.mockResolvedValue({ | ||
| type: "success", | ||
| access: "access-new", | ||
| refresh: "refresh-new", | ||
| expires: NOW + 7_200_000, | ||
| }); | ||
|
|
||
| const result = await ensureFreshAccessToken(refreshParams(accountManager)); | ||
|
|
||
| expect(queuedRefreshMock).toHaveBeenCalledExactlyOnceWith("refresh-1"); | ||
| expect(result.ok).toBe(true); | ||
| if (result.ok) { | ||
| expect(result.accessToken).toBe("access-new"); | ||
| expect(result.account.access).toBe("access-new"); | ||
| } | ||
| // The in-memory pool now carries the rotated credentials. | ||
| expect(accountManager.getAccountByIndex(0)).toMatchObject({ | ||
| access: "access-new", | ||
| refreshToken: "refresh-new", | ||
| }); | ||
| }); | ||
|
|
||
| it("falls back to the refresh result's token when the commit cannot resolve the account", async () => { | ||
| const accountManager = managerWith(STALE_EXPIRES); | ||
| const original = accountManager.getAccountByIndex(0); | ||
| if (!original) throw new Error("fixture account missing"); | ||
| queuedRefreshMock.mockResolvedValue({ | ||
| type: "success", | ||
| access: "access-new", | ||
| refresh: "refresh-new", | ||
| expires: NOW + 7_200_000, | ||
| }); | ||
| // The account vanished from storage between refresh and persist: the | ||
| // commit reports null and the caller must use the freshly refreshed | ||
| // token, never the stale one on the original account object. | ||
| vi.spyOn(accountManager, "commitRefreshedAuth").mockResolvedValue(null); | ||
|
|
||
| const result = await ensureFreshAccessToken(refreshParams(accountManager)); | ||
|
|
||
| expect(result.ok).toBe(true); | ||
| if (result.ok) { | ||
| expect(result.accessToken).toBe("access-new"); | ||
| expect(result.account).toBe(original); | ||
| } | ||
| }); | ||
|
|
||
| it("deduplicates concurrent commits for the same refreshed account", async () => { | ||
| const accountManager = managerWith(STALE_EXPIRES); | ||
| const commit = vi.spyOn(accountManager, "commitRefreshedAuth"); | ||
| queuedRefreshMock.mockResolvedValue({ | ||
| type: "success", | ||
| access: "access-new", | ||
| refresh: "refresh-new", | ||
| expires: NOW + 7_200_000, | ||
| }); | ||
| // Hold the first commit open so the second caller arrives while it is | ||
| // still in flight — that is the window the dedup queue exists for. | ||
| let releaseCommit!: () => void; | ||
| const commitGate = new Promise<void>((resolve) => { | ||
| releaseCommit = resolve; | ||
| }); | ||
| withAccountStorageTransactionMock.mockImplementation(async (handler) => { | ||
| await commitGate; | ||
| return handler(null, async () => undefined); | ||
| }); | ||
| const params = refreshParams(accountManager); | ||
|
|
||
| const firstPending = ensureFreshAccessToken(params); | ||
| const secondPending = ensureFreshAccessToken({ ...params }); | ||
| await new Promise<void>((resolve) => setImmediate(resolve)); | ||
| releaseCommit(); | ||
| const [first, second] = await Promise.all([firstPending, secondPending]); | ||
|
|
||
| // Both callers share the single in-flight commit and the same token. | ||
| expect(commit).toHaveBeenCalledTimes(1); | ||
| expect(first).toMatchObject({ ok: true, accessToken: "access-new" }); | ||
| expect(second).toMatchObject({ ok: true, accessToken: "access-new" }); | ||
| }); | ||
|
|
||
| it("applies the short cooldown on a non-retryable auth failure", async () => { | ||
| const accountManager = managerWith(STALE_EXPIRES); | ||
| queuedRefreshMock.mockResolvedValue({ | ||
| type: "failed", | ||
| reason: "http_error", | ||
| statusCode: 401, | ||
| message: "token expired", | ||
| }); | ||
|
|
||
| const result = await ensureFreshAccessToken(refreshParams(accountManager)); | ||
|
|
||
| expect(result).toMatchObject({ | ||
| ok: false, | ||
| retryable: false, | ||
| invalidated: false, | ||
| }); | ||
| const coolingDownUntil = | ||
| accountManager.getAccountByIndex(0)?.coolingDownUntil ?? 0; | ||
| expect(coolingDownUntil).toBeGreaterThan(NOW); | ||
| expect(coolingDownUntil).toBeLessThanOrEqual( | ||
| Date.now() + DEFAULT_AUTH_FAILURE_COOLDOWN_MS, | ||
| ); | ||
| }); | ||
|
|
||
| it("marks transient refresh failures retryable", async () => { | ||
| const accountManager = managerWith(STALE_EXPIRES); | ||
| queuedRefreshMock.mockResolvedValue({ | ||
| type: "failed", | ||
| reason: "network_error", | ||
| message: "fetch failed", | ||
| }); | ||
|
|
||
| const result = await ensureFreshAccessToken(refreshParams(accountManager)); | ||
|
|
||
| expect(result).toMatchObject({ ok: false, retryable: true }); | ||
| }); | ||
|
|
||
| it("applies the long cooldown and signals invalidation on a revoked token", async () => { | ||
| const accountManager = managerWith(STALE_EXPIRES); | ||
| queuedRefreshMock.mockResolvedValue({ | ||
| type: "failed", | ||
| reason: "http_error", | ||
| statusCode: 401, | ||
| message: "OAuth token has been invalidated", | ||
| }); | ||
|
|
||
| const result = await ensureFreshAccessToken(refreshParams(accountManager)); | ||
|
|
||
| expect(result).toMatchObject({ ok: false, invalidated: true }); | ||
| const coolingDownUntil = | ||
| accountManager.getAccountByIndex(0)?.coolingDownUntil ?? 0; | ||
| // The invalidation cooldown is the long one, far beyond the 30s default. | ||
| expect(coolingDownUntil).toBeGreaterThan( | ||
| NOW + INVALIDATION_COOLDOWN_MS - 10_000, | ||
| ); | ||
| }); | ||
|
|
||
| it("never lets a later generic failure truncate an invalidation cooldown", async () => { | ||
| const accountManager = managerWith(STALE_EXPIRES); | ||
| const account = accountManager.getAccountByIndex(0); | ||
| if (!account) throw new Error("fixture account missing"); | ||
| accountManager.markAccountCoolingDown( | ||
| account, | ||
| INVALIDATION_COOLDOWN_MS, | ||
| "auth-failure", | ||
| ); | ||
| const longDeadline = | ||
| accountManager.getAccountByIndex(0)?.coolingDownUntil ?? 0; | ||
| queuedRefreshMock.mockResolvedValue({ | ||
| type: "failed", | ||
| reason: "http_error", | ||
| statusCode: 401, | ||
| message: "token expired", | ||
| }); | ||
|
|
||
| await ensureFreshAccessToken(refreshParams(accountManager)); | ||
|
|
||
| // Monotonic guard: the 30s generic cooldown must not shorten the | ||
| // 5-minute invalidation cooldown set by a concurrent request. | ||
| expect(accountManager.getAccountByIndex(0)?.coolingDownUntil).toBe( | ||
| longDeadline, | ||
| ); | ||
| }); | ||
|
|
||
| it("cools down and stays retryable when the commit itself fails", async () => { | ||
| const accountManager = managerWith(STALE_EXPIRES); | ||
| queuedRefreshMock.mockResolvedValue({ | ||
| type: "success", | ||
| access: "access-new", | ||
| refresh: "refresh-new", | ||
| expires: NOW + 7_200_000, | ||
| }); | ||
| // Once: the post-test debounced-save flush must still see the working | ||
| // transaction implementation from beforeEach. | ||
| withAccountStorageTransactionMock.mockRejectedValueOnce( | ||
| Object.assign(new Error("locked"), { code: "EBUSY" }), | ||
| ); | ||
|
|
||
| const result = await ensureFreshAccessToken(refreshParams(accountManager)); | ||
|
|
||
| expect(result).toMatchObject({ ok: false, retryable: true }); | ||
| expect( | ||
| accountManager.getAccountByIndex(0)?.coolingDownUntil ?? 0, | ||
| ).toBeGreaterThan(NOW); | ||
| }); | ||
| }); | ||
|
|
||
| describe("applyMonotonicAuthCooldown", () => { | ||
| it("extends an absent cooldown but never shortens an existing one", () => { | ||
| const accountManager = managerWith(FRESH_EXPIRES); | ||
| const account = accountManager.getAccountByIndex(0); | ||
| if (!account) throw new Error("fixture account missing"); | ||
|
|
||
| applyMonotonicAuthCooldown(accountManager, account, 60_000); | ||
| const firstDeadline = | ||
| accountManager.getAccountByIndex(0)?.coolingDownUntil ?? 0; | ||
| expect(firstDeadline).toBeGreaterThan(NOW); | ||
|
|
||
| applyMonotonicAuthCooldown(accountManager, account, 1_000); | ||
| expect(accountManager.getAccountByIndex(0)?.coolingDownUntil).toBe( | ||
| firstDeadline, | ||
| ); | ||
|
|
||
| applyMonotonicAuthCooldown(accountManager, account, 600_000); | ||
| expect( | ||
| accountManager.getAccountByIndex(0)?.coolingDownUntil ?? 0, | ||
| ).toBeGreaterThan(firstDeadline); | ||
| }); | ||
| }); | ||
